15. Command Tables
Table 15-1. Read Commands
Command Opcode
Main Memory Page Read D2H
Continuous Array Read (Legacy Command) E8H
Continuous Array Read (Low Frequency) 03H
Continuous Array Read (High Frequency) 0BH
Buffer 1 Read (Low Frequency) D1H
Buffer 2 Read (Low Frequency) D3H
Buffer 1 Read D4H
Buffer 2 Read D6H
Table 15-2. Program and Erase Commands
Command Opcode
Buffer 1 Write 84H
Buffer 2 Write 87H
Buffer 1 to Main Memory Page Program with Built-in Erase 83H
Buffer 2 to Main Memory Page Program with Built-in Erase 86H
Buffer 1 to Main Memory Page Program without Built-in Erase 88H
Buffer 2 to Main Memory Page Program without Built-in Erase 89H
Page Erase 81H
Block Erase 50H
Sector Erase 7CH
Chip Erase C7H, 94H, 80H, 9AH
Main Memory Page Program Through Buffer 1 82H
Main Memory Page Program Through Buffer 2 85H

Note: 1. These legacy commands are not recommended for new designs.
Table 15-3. Protection and Security Commands
Command Opcode
Enable Sector Protection 3DH + 2AH + 7FH + A9H
Disable Sector Protection 3DH + 2AH + 7FH + 9AH
Erase Sector Protection Register 3DH + 2AH + 7FH + CFH
Program Sector Protection Register 3DH + 2AH + 7FH + FCH
Read Sector Protection Register 32H
Sector Lockdown 3DH + 2AH + 7FH + 30H
Read Sector Lockdown Register 35H
Program Security Register 9BH + 00H + 00H + 00H
Read Security Register 77H
Table 15-4. Additional Commands
Command Opcode
Main Memory Page to Buffer 1 Transfer 53H
Main Memory Page to Buffer 2 Transfer 55H
Main Memory Page to Buffer 1 Compare 60H
Main Memory Page to Buffer 2 Compare 61H
Auto Page Rewrite through Buffer 1 58H
Auto Page Rewrite through Buffer 2 59H
Deep Power-down B9H
Resume from Deep Power-down ABH
Status Register Read D7H
Manufacturer and Device ID Read 9FH
Table 15-5. Legacy Commands
(1)
Command Opcode
Buffer 1 Read 54H
Buffer 2 Read 56H
Main Memory Page Read 52H
Continuous Array Read 68H
Status Register Read 57H
